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will arrive quickly and conduct a thorough assessment of your property to identify the source and extent of the standing water. We’ll document everything and create a personalized plan to get your home dry and safe.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using state-of-the-art equipment, our technicians will extract water from your space as quickly and efficiently as possible. We’ll monitor moisture levels and adjust our approach as needed to ensure complete drying.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Next, we’ll deploy our industrial-grade drying equipment to speed up the drying process. This includes air movers and dehumidifiers that work together to remove moisture from the air and speed up evaporation.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once your space is dry, we’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ize all surfaces to prevent mold growth and ensure a safe living environment. This includes disinfecting and deodorizing to leave your home smelling fresh and clean.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your home is completely dry and safe. We’ll identify any remaining issues and make any necessary adjustments to guarantee a successful outcome.

Standing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small, isolated leak | Yes | No | You can handle small leaks yourself with a mop and some towels. |
| Widespread flooding |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ise are needed to safely and effectively remove standing water. |
| Hidden water damage (e.g., behind walls or under floors) | No | Yes | Hidden water damage needs specialized equipment and training to detect and fix. |
| Large quantities of standing water (e.g., over 100 gallons) | No | Yes | Professional equipment and personnel are needed to handle large quantities of standing water. |
| Water damage in sensitive areas (e.g., electrical rooms or near appliances) | No | Yes | Water damage in sensitive areas needs specialized knowledge and equipment to prevent electrical shock or other safety hazards. |
| Standing water in a crawlspace or basement | No | Yes | Professional equipment and expertise are needed to safely and effectively remove standing water in enclosed spaces. |
